To: Bretonian Police Authority, Bretonian Armed Forces
From: Lord Chancellor Lord Edwin Glyn, Bretonia


To those it might concern,

The BPA and the BAF took a dispute regarding the Gaian destroyer called the Artio to the Royal Court a week ago. The Royal Court has assessed the matter and found that there was no irregularity in either party's conduct. However, the Royal Court has also overruled the order of Vice Admiral Oliver Myles. The Royal Court is aware that members of the Admiralty may make such decisions in situ, to circumvent the slow process of reaching a decision democratically for practical reasons. Nonetheless, we remind the Admiralty that the Royal Court has the authority to overrule such a decision after the slow process of reaching a decision democratically.

Hereby, the Artio is to be treated as a hostile entity like any other Gaian asset. Should the Armed Forces wish to negotiate with the captain, then such negotiations must take place outside of the jurisdiction of the Bretonian Charter of Interstellar Law, or the captain and the crew must first be arrested and trialed for their crimes.

Lord Edwin Glyn
Lord Chancellor
Kingdom of Bretonia
